SixSquared
05-03-2008, 10:07 AM
trade in your honda for a nissan... big lip weels for days. :D

Seriously though, for used wheels, check nissan forums.. and just look for low offset wheels if you're looking for new. There's plenty of companies that make lipped wheels... sportmax immediately comes to mind... they have a lot of 4 lug, lipped wheels. You might have to do a 4x114.3 conversion, though.

And if you put staggered wheels on a FWD honda I will find you and beat you with a stick.
